Innovative Industrial Properties, listed on the NYSE as IIPR, is a real estate investment trust (REIT) that focuses on the acquisition, ownership, and management of specialized properties leased to experienced, state-licensed operators for their regulated cannabis facilities. As a REIT, IIPR is known for providing attractive dividends, making it a popular choice among income-focused investors.
IIPR is set to release its quarterly earnings on February 19, 2025. Analysts expect an earnings per share (EPS) of $2.22 and revenue of approximately $76.2 million. These figures are crucial for investors as they provide insight into the company's profitability and growth potential. The company's P/E ratio of 12.65 suggests that it is valued reasonably compared to its earnings.

IIPR's earnings yield of 7.90% and low debt-to-equity ratio of 0.15 further support its position as a reliable dividend stock.
IIPR's financial metrics, such as a price-to-sales ratio of 6.66 and an enterprise value to sales ratio of 7.14, indicate a strong market position. The enterprise value to operating cash flow ratio of 8.34 suggests efficient cash flow management. Additionally, a current ratio of 1.21 shows that IIPR has sufficient liquidity to cover its short-term liabilities, ensuring financial stability.
Overall, IIPR's financial health and dividend potential make it an attractive option for investors seeking consistent returns. As the company prepares to release its earnings, investors will be keen to see if it meets or exceeds the projected EPS and revenue figures, further solidifying its reputation as a strong dividend growth stock.
